    The UPS Store,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of UPS is the world's largest franchisor of retail shipping, postal, printing and business service centers. The UPS Store has over 5,000 independently owned locations in the U.S. and Canada. If you're looking for an exciting and dynamic career opportunity, we want to hear from you! 

    The primary function of the Customer Relations Representative is to provide world-class customer service to The UPS Store retail customers, Area Franchisees, Regional Coordinators and District Consultants.

    R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ES

    • Supports the Help Desk/Customer Service lines and toll-free contact numbers
    • Fields various customer complaint calls, documents cases, and monitors progress toward resolution
    • Documents incoming information regarding the nature of the problem, ensuring it is accurate and complete
    • Investigates possible solutions to customer concerns
    • Prepares correspondence and forwards information to the appropriate individual and/or The UPS Store Center owner
    • Monitors the resolution process and ensures all requests for help are responded to in the required time frame from the appropriate discipline
    • Assists customers with locating The UPS Store center
    • Answers general questions about services The UPS Store centers offer
    • Serve as a backup to front desk receptionist, as needed
    • Performs various other duties, as needed

    Founded on a $100 loan in 1907, 2 teenage boys opened up a messenger service in a 6 by 17 foot office located just below the sidewalk on Second Avenue and Main Street in Seattle, WA. Messengers ran errands, carried notes, hand baggage, and delivered trays of food for customers. They also delivered packages, traveling by streetcars and bicycles for longer trips, and later using motorcycles.
